Description
This recessed downlight, from the Glozo range, is a fixed-position ceiling fitting that takes a single GU10 twist-lock lamp, which is supplied separately. The round housing drops into a 70mm ceiling cut-out and sits flush against the ceiling face, accepting a GU10 bulb rated up to 10W. The lamp itself sets the brightness and tone, so you choose the output to suit the room when you fit a bulb.
It suits hallways, landings, kitchens, living rooms and bedrooms where a discreet recessed point is wanted in a flat plasterboard or suspended ceiling. With an IP20 rating it is intended for dry interior locations only, so keep it clear of bathroom zones, porches and any exposed outdoor positions. The fixed head aims straight down, giving an even spread for general ceiling lighting across a standard domestic room.
The body is aluminium alloy in a two-tone white and chrome finish, measuring Ø98 x 44 mm overall. Installation is a simple recess into the prepared 70mm hole, with spring clips holding it against the ceiling, and the GU10 lamp twists into the holder behind the trim. The bulb is not included, so a GU10 lamp up to 10W should be specified separately to complete the fitting.

Frequently Asked
Is a bulb included?
No, the downlight is supplied without a lamp. It accepts one GU10 twist-lock bulb rated up to 10W, which should be bought separately so you can choose the brightness and tone you prefer.
What size cut-out does it need?
It fits a 70mm ceiling cut-out and recesses flush into plasterboard or a suspended ceiling. Spring clips hold the fitting securely against the ceiling face once it is pushed into place.
Can it be used in a bathroom or outdoors?
No, it carries an IP20 rating, which means it is for dry indoor use only. Keep it out of bathroom water zones, porches and any position exposed to damp or weather.
Can the head be angled?
No, this is a fixed-position downlight that aims straight down for even general lighting. If you need an adjustable head, choose a tiltable spotlight fitting instead.
